Offers some concluding remarks on Japanese-EU relations since the 1991 Joint Declaration committed both sides to political dialogue & cooperation & in the context of any prospective global impact such a relationship might foster. It is argued that for the relationship to have global relevance, the partners must have global ambitions, their respective internal structures must make credible any global projection of power, & they need to be certain of their commitment to such a direction even if it is counter to US interests. These conditions remain unfulfilled in some policy areas, making for a sometimes ambiguous relationship. Attention turns to development of the relationship in terms of the clear definition of EU power, particularly in trade policy & competition. The future of the EU-Japanese relationship is then considered in light of the new areas of the euro, justice & home affairs, & security, wherein the EU is expected to assume a higher international profile. It is concluded that the EU & Japan must engage in the kind of internal reform that makes them indispensable, rather than merely desirable, partners. The importance of the US presence to Asian-Pacific security is noted, & implications of the tension between this balance of power regime & the pursuit of regional multilateral institutions are briefly considered. In this light, four lines of conduct that the EU must pursue for the future are listed. J. Zendejas
